What is Linux

• Operating System (Windows, OS X, Fortran)• Free (there are no free lunches)• Comes in many choices (distros, flavors)• Generally unsupported (forums on home page)• Quirky (system & people)• Regular updates• Driver support

What Choices Do I Have

• Popular: Mint, Ubuntu, Debian, Magia, Fedora, SuSE

• Newbies: Zorin, PCLinuxOS, LXLE, CentOS, Arch• Size: Puppy, Xubuntu, Tiny Core, Damn Small• Support: (any Enterprise version)• Specialty: Knoppix, Tails, Scientific, GParted

Can I Test Drive Linux

• Yes, boot with a Live CD What’s This?• DO NOT have to be connected to Internet• The Linux program will run only from the CD• Linux will load into RAM• Linux will run a little slow while reading from CD• Linux will install or save NOTHING to your HD• When you shut down, you leave no footprints

What’s With Dual Booting

• Any PC can boot to multiple OSs• The problem is to have a separate partition• Windows OS should go on first• You can dual boot with 2 or more Linux distros

What’s With Virtualization

• Run 1 or more OS in a “virtual computer”• Can use a high powered PC• When you shut down, everything goes away

• Load Win XP in a virtual box, run legacy programs at full speed, save data to flash drive, no virus or malware can get to Win XP
